Abstract

In an unusual move, a forestdwelling human community has made a bid to conserve another forestdweller: the tiger. Protesting against the proposal of the Karnataka forest department to notify the Biligiri Hills as a Tiger Reserve, the resident Soliga adivasis have instead proposed a communitybased tiger conservation model. The tribals’ apex association, the Soliga Abhivrudhi Sangha (SAS), has made known its views in a letter to the Union ministry of environment and forests (MoEF) and the Karnataka government. The letter has been cosigned by members of civil society groups like Vivekananda Girijina Kalyan Kendra, Ashoka Trust for Research in Ecology and Environment, Kalpavriksh, Shodh, Vrikshamitra and Vasundhara.
